Echuca is renowned for its rich history and stunning natural landscapes, making it an ideal destination for various activities. Visitors can enjoy a cruise on the iconic paddle steamers, offering a unique view of the riverbanks and a glimpse into the town’s history associated with river trade. For those seeking adventure, kayaking or paddleboarding on the Murray River is a great way to experience the area's beauty up close. The surrounding parks and reserves provide opportunities for hiking and nature walks, where you can discover diverse flora and fauna. Additionally, the local wineries and breweries invite guests to indulge in tastings, making it a fantastic way to explore the region's culinary scene.

Echuca is steeped in history and culture, offering visitors various unique experiences. One of the highlights is the Port of Echuca, where you can explore the historic wharf and the remains of riverboat trade. The region hosts various events throughout the year, including arts festivals and historical reenactments that celebrate its vibrant heritage. Local galleries often showcase the work of talented artisans, and workshops provide guests with an opportunity to learn traditional crafts. For a deeper insight into the local culture, guided tours are available, allowing you to engage with the stories and legends that define this charming town.
